摘要
We present the case of a 63 years old male patient with type 2 diabetes mellitus and severe multivessel coronary artery disease. Because the patient had diabetes he was treated by coronary artery bypass grafting, in spite of a Syntax score of 20. At one year follow up the patient presented with poor controlled diabetes and coronary bypass grafts failure treated by percutaneous coronary intervention with drug eluting stent. At next visit the patient was treated with drug eluting balloons for in stent restenosis. This case highlights the contribution of diabetes mellitus in coronary artery bypass grafts failure and in stent restenosis, the importance of a good control of glycemic status in patients of ischemic heart disease and utility of a multimodality approach to the treatment of coronary artery disease in diabetic patients.
